[QUOTE="Grant808, post: 11695735, member: 74892"] Yes it is. :banana: The Boss is so much more...and I really like the GT. My GT is a 55D/Brembo, 401A interior. Only performance mods are Brembo5.0 rear springs, GT500 mufflers, 275/40 Pirellis in the back. To make it more Boss-like. I'll put in a Boss front suspension if I can locate a take-off set. But even with that, it will be short of the whole Boss experience. I think a '13 with the track pack, leather recaros, Torsen diff, and my mods above would be a decent/possible Boss substitute. But that would still lack the Boss engine, which would make it hard to duplicate the power delivery. I know the coyote engine can be easily modded to match or exceed the numbers of the roadrunner...but it just wouldn't be the same. Well, the regret is over the timing of the purchases. I ordered the GT just before the formal announcement of the Boss in August 2010. My GT was delivered in October, and I figured that I didn't want or need the Boss even though my intent was to use the GT for open track and to improve my driving/heel-toe, etc. But after taking the GT to the track, and reading countless articles about the Boss' features...I had to take a look. And after reading about Track Attack...I just had to buy one. [/QUOTE]
